Subject: Night-shift access — support team

Team,

From Monday the support team at Varnock House uses the side entrance after 22:00; the main doors lock automatically. Sign the night register at the desk camera point. Report any door faults to facilities at start of shift. The after-hours door code is below.

Front Desk

staff pass of tajog-bahap = bdg-GTUUI-82661

Handover Note — From A. Presk to incoming director, Lunavex Ltd

Welcome aboard. The move to annual billing is mid-flight: roughly 40% of Orbita customers have converted, and churn impact is within tolerance. Watch the renewal cohort in Q3 — discount authority sits with you. The billing platform migration completes next month; Marla's team owns the cutover. Key context on the broader plan appears directly below.

management briefing: Headcount on the Belix team goes from 60 to 93 by the end of November. Gross margin on Belix came in at 23 percent against a plan of 47 percent.

# LockerLoop access flow — env notes for eng sync
# Kiosk auth talks to the Pinfold gateway; timeouts set to 8s per review.
# QR fallback stays disabled until hardware batch 3 ships.
# Rotate the gateway credential each sprint.
# To wire up the Pinfold gateway, the next line sets its secret:

vault entry, fadup-tagag: RELAY_SECRET8=2fd92179

Welcome aboard! Before you approve any deploy-related PRs, get to know Shippy, our chat bot that posts deploy status into the #releases channel. Just type `/shippy status` and it'll tell you what's live where. Shippy's command reference and quirks are documented on the internal page here.

operations page: https://confluence.lumicsys.internal/projects/display/projects/display

## Further reading

So you want to write a plugin for Pedalflow, our bike-share rebalancing tool? Nice. The short version: plugins receive a snapshot of station fill levels every five minutes and can propose truck routes, but the core solver always gets final say. Don't try to out-clever it — weight your suggestions instead. There's a simulator for dry-running proposals against historical demand, which will save you a lot of embarrassment. The plugin API reference and simulator setup guide live on our internal page.

wiki page, tadug-yagap: https://jira.qorvelsys.internal/pages/browse/display/projects/5e6c